Long road back has led pitcher Dylan Heine to top of Rider baseballs rotation

LAWRENCEVILLE — It’s been a while since Dylan Heine has felt this good. Nearly three years of little to no baseball can take you off your game both physically and mentally. Now in his fourth season in the Rider University program, Heine is finally healthy, and best of all, pitching like an ace. “Every outing, I feel like I’m getting better, going longer,” Heine said after he tossed seven innings of one-run ball in a 5-1 victory over Niagara on Friday afternoon. “That was the second longest this year.
